Reference The Selected Node

In the Chrome dev tools, if you've selected (highlighted) a node in the DOM, you can reference that node from the console with $0. This is handy if you are debugging or exploring certain parts of a page and need to run commands against that node. For instance, if you were to select the <html> node in the DOM, you could then programmatically check the lang attribute from the console like so:

> $0.lang
// "en-US"

If there is jQuery on the page and you've selected the node that contains all of the page's content, you can do something like the following:

> $($0).html('<h1>Hello, World!</h1>')
